Vettel: I hope that we are there
Four times Formula 1 world champion Sebastian Vettel hopes Ferrari can become the strongest challengers to Mercedes this season after failing to win a race last year. Vettel, who moved from Red Bull at the end of last year, said on Thursday it could take some time for it to happen however. 'It depends how strong and dominant Mercedes will start into the season,' said the German, speaking at a sponsor event. 'It is expected that they will be very strong. But for the pack behind them it will be very tense.' 'I hope that we are there and establish ourselves in the mid to long term this season as the second force. That would be a huge step forward.'
